Kanye West sensationally stormed off midway through his uncensored chat with Piers Morgan, the presenter has revealed. The 45-year-old rapper, who is now legally known as Ye, was talking the the former Good Morning Britain host, 57, on TalkTV when the pair get involved in a heated discussion. In a number of teaser clips shared ahead of the airing of the interview on Friday, the two stars battled with each other to make their voice heard.
And, according to Piers, that seems to have proven too much in one instance as the Donda hitmaker walked out of the filming. Piers claimed that Ye's walk-out left the team facing "quite a struggle to come and get him back" but went on to say he is glad the musician did reappear. He said: "I’m glad I did because we ended up getting to where I think in his mind he wanted to get to.
I think he wanted to atone for what he had done and the damage he had caused. But he was too fired up and too proud to actually go there until we got towards the end. "It comes after Piers confronted Ye on his anti-Semitic tweet in which he wrote: "I'm a bit sleepy tonight but when I wake up I'm going death con 3 On JEWISH PEOPLE.
"While the singer did apologise in the end, it's said to have taken almost two hours for him to do so. In that time, he had labelled Piers a "Karen", telling him "you don't hold accountability to the pain". Piers fired back: "I'm not a Karen and I'm not going to cancel you and I'm not going to censor you, I'm simply going to challenge you on what you're saying.
